While they're certainly not Cuban, and most likely not "rejects" either, Cuban Rejects from the distinguished Ventura Cigar Co. are a quality value smoke worth stocking up on. These Nicaraguan handmades offer rich flavor and an even burn at a fantastic, wallet-friendly price.
